Electron App demoing react-to-print library

A basic Electron React app that uses react-to-print library to print individual components.

Implementation of print method for print-to-react is the crux of the demo. See handlePrint method in App.js. Also, See App.css for CSS print settings.

This uses React function components. If you wish to see the implementation using class components then use branch class_components.

Setup

Download and extract the project. Run following commands in the root dir:

  • Run npm install

  • Run npm run dev to start webpack-dev-server. Electron will launch automatically.
